البرمجة

دمج Three.js مع Angular-CLI

بدايةً، يبدو أنك تواجه تحديات في دمج مكتبة Three.js مع مشروع Angular-CLI الخاص بك، وهو أمر يمكن أن يكون محيرًا نظرًا للتغيرات السريعة في Angular-CLI وتوثيقه. لكن دعني أقدم لك بعض النصائح والمصادر التي قد تساعدك في التقدم في هذا المجال.

أولاً، بالنسبة لفكرة استخدام النصوص المباشرة في ملف index.html، فهذا قد يكون حلاً بسيطًا ومباشرًا، ولكن قد يكون التفاعل بين JavaScript و TypeScript أحيانًا محيرًا. يمكن أن يتسبب هذا في صعوبات في فهم الأخطاء وتتبعها، ولكن من الممكن حل هذه المشكلة من خلال ضبط النوعيات واستخدام تعليمات import وexport بشكل صحيح.

ثانيًا، بالنسبة لاستخدام Webpack، فهو أداة قوية لإدارة تبعيات JavaScript وتجميعها في مشاريع Angular. قد تكون مواجهة صعوبات في هذا السياق نتيجة للتغييرات المستمرة في الوثائق والطرق الموصى بها لاستخدام Webpack مع Angular-CLI. يمكن أن تفيدك دراسة الأمثلة والمقالات التي تركز على دمج Three.js مع Angular باستخدام Webpack.

ثالثًا، بخصوص فكرة إضافة حزم (bundles) إلى مكتبة Three.js، فقد يكون هذا الحل تقليديًا ولكنه يمكن أن يتطلب جهدًا إضافيًا في الصيانة والتحديث عندما يتم إصدار إصدارات جديدة من Three.js. كما أن هذا الحل قد لا يكون الأمثل من الناحية الأدائية.

بالنسبة لمصادر المساعدة، يمكنك البحث عبر الإنترنت عن أمثلة ومقالات ودروس تقنية تركز على دمج Three.js مع Angular-CLI. من المهم أيضًا المشاركة في منتديات المطورين وطرح الأسئلة حول تجاربهم في هذا الصدد.

أخيرًا، عندما تواجه صعوبات، من المهم أن تبقى صبورًا وتستمر في التجربة والتعلم. قد تكون التحديات التي تواجهها جزءًا من عملية التطوير البرمجي، ومن خلال التعلم من الأخطاء وتجربة الحلول المختلفة، ستكتسب المزيد من الخبرة والمهارات في هذا المجال.

أتمنى لك كل التوفيق في جهودك لدمج Three.js مع مشروع Angular-CLI الخاص بك، وإذا كان لديك أي أسئلة أو استفسارات إضافية، فلا تتردد في طرحها!

المزيد من المعلومات

بالتأكيد، سأواصل المقال لتوفير المزيد من المعلومات والنصائح حول دمج Three.js مع Angular-CLI.

ربما يكون هناك بعض الخطوات الإضافية التي يمكنك اتخاذها لتسهيل عملية دمج Three.js مع مشروع Angular-CLI الخاص بك. إليك بعض الأفكار التي قد تساعدك في هذا الصدد:

  1. استخدام مكتبات TypeScript لـ Three.js: قد تجد من الأفضل استخدام نسخة TypeScript من Three.js إذا كانت متاحة. تساعد هذه المكتبة في توفير نموذج واضح لكيفية استخدام Three.js مع TypeScript و Angular.

  2. بحث عن مشاريع مفتوحة المصدر الجاهزة: قد تجد أن هناك مشاريع مفتوحة المصدر على منصات مثل GitHub توفر أمثلة عملية لكيفية دمج Three.js مع Angular-CLI. يمكنك استكشاف هذه المشاريع وفهم كيفية تكامل Three.js في مشاريع Angular.

  3. تحديث Angular-CLI ووثائقه بانتظام: يجب أن تحرص على استخدام أحدث إصدارات Angular-CLI ومكتباته المرتبطة. قد يتم تحديث الوثائق والميزات بانتظام، مما يمكن أن يوفر حلاً للمشكلات التي قد تواجهها.

  4. الانضمام إلى مجتمع Angular و Three.js: هناك مجتمعات نشطة عبر الإنترنت لمطوري Angular و Three.js، مثل المنتديات ومجموعات Slack ومواقع الويب الاجتماعية. يمكنك الانضمام إليها وطرح الأسئلة والمشاركة في المناقشات للحصول على المساعدة والدعم.

  5. تحليل الأخطاء وتتبعها بدقة: عند واجهتك مشكلة معينة، حاول فهم الخطأ بدقة وتتبعه إلى مصدره. قد تكون هناك تفاصيل صغيرة يمكن أن تكون مفتاح حل المشكلة.

من المهم أيضًا أن تتذكر أن تكون صبورًا ولا تيأس عند مواجهة التحديات. مع التجربة والتعلم المستمر، ستجد الحلول المناسبة لمشاكلك التقنية.

في النهاية، يجب عليك أن تتذكر أن تستمتع بالتجربة وأن تستمتع بعملية تطوير مشروعك. إذا كان لديك أي أسئلة أو استفسارات إضافية، فلا تتردد في طرحها. نحن هنا لمساعدتك في كل خطوة على طريق رحلتك التقنية.

مقالات ذات صلة

زر الذهاب إلى الأعلى

هذا المحتوى محمي من النسخ لمشاركته يرجى استعمال أزرار المشاركة السريعة أو تسخ الرابط !!